Torii Hunter and Garret Anderson hit home runs in support of Jered Weaver, who pitched 7 1/3 innings as the Angels beat the Toronto Blue Jays, 8-2, Friday night at Angel Stadium. The Agnels’ victory marked the first time that the Angels have scored more than four runs against the Blue Jays in the last 18 games between the [...] ...
